What does an intern embedded systems do?

An Intern Embedded Systems assists in the design, development, and testing of embedded hardware and software systems that are part of larger electronic products. They typically work under the guidance of senior engineers to write code, debug hardware, and perform troubleshooting. Interns may also help in developing prototypes, documenting technical processes, and running experiments to validate system performance. This role provides hands-on experience with microcontrollers, real-time operating systems, and various programming languages commonly used in embedded systems.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an intern embedded systems?

To thrive as an Intern Embedded Systems, you need a solid understanding of programming languages like C/C++, basic electronics, and microcontroller fundamentals, typically supported by coursework or a degree in electrical or computer engineering. Familiarity with development tools such as o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, and IDEs like Keil or MPLAB is highly beneficial.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ective teamwork are vital soft skills for this role. These qualifications enable interns to contribute meaningfully to projects, troubleshoot hardware-software issues, and adapt to the dynamic demands of embedded systems development.

What types of projects can an intern embedded systems expect to work on, and how are tasks typically assigned?

As an Intern Embedded Systems, you will often work on projects involving microcontroller programming, hardware testing, and developing or debugging firmware for embedded devices. Tasks are usually assigned based on your skill level and learning goals, with mentorship from senior engineers. You might collaborate with hardware, software, and testing teams, gaining exposure to the full product development lifecycle. This hands-on experience helps you build practical skills and understand how embedded systems integrate into larger products.

About Us
Underwater, the wireless transfer of a single picture used to take an hour. We brought to market wireless modems that transfer data 100 to 1,000 times faster. Legacy modems were basically status/command links; our modems can control undersea drones with live video feedback, a game changer for exploring the underwater world. Because radio waves attenuate quickly underwater, our modems use sound waves to communicate. Leading organizations in defense, offshore energy and oceanographic research rely on OceanComm to keep their undersea drones connected.
